Abstract
The invention discloses a kind of emergency preplan and disposal method mobile platform systems, including showing interface layer, service application layer, database and infrastructural support layer, the system of the present invention can ensure that control centre's emergency command and emergency disposal department and personnel are timely, efficiently grasp newest emergency preplan and emergency disposal plan content, detailed data content is provided for emergency command and emergency disposal, increase each department wiring diagram in emergency disposal management software system, it can be provided at any time for emergency command and emergency disposal, everywhere, it is convenient, efficiently use emergency disposal scheme and emergency preplan function, improve emergency command and emergency disposal ability, reduce the Deal with Time that power grid risk and power grid accident occur, improve power grid power supply reliability.

Specific implementation mode
Hereinafter reference will be made to the drawings, and the preferred embodiment of the present invention is described in detail.It should be appreciated that preferred embodiment
Only for illustrating the present invention, the protection domain being not intended to be limiting of the invention.
As shown in Figure 1, the emergency preplan and disposal method mobile platform system of the present invention, including:
(1) showing interface layer handles the data input of user and to user's output data, including moving emergency equipment;
(2) service application layer is asked according to different business, calls the relevant interface of each class, and according to user's request
Business generates SQL statement retrieval or updates the data library, and returns result to showing interface layer;In the present embodiment, service application
Layer includes digitlization program management and drilling system, risk hidden danger monitoring system, pre-warning management system, assessment system of meeting an urgent need and answers
Use mobile system;
Prediction scheme content is organized into prescribed form and is stored in the prediction scheme storehouse of database by digitlization program management with drilling system
In, it is used for subsequent analysis and management, while according to rehearsal demand, rehearsal range and rehearsal purpose, determining rehearsal target and working out
Scene explanation is drilled, chain of events, anticipatory action and the ready message during rehearsal are listed;
Risk hidden danger monitoring system is used to receive the monitored results of operational safety risk hidden danger and the thing of output valve database
It is stored in part information bank;
Pre-warning management system is for managing warning information, receiving warning information and being timely transmitted to presentation layer and export to thing
It is stored in part information bank;
Emergent assessment system is implemented the rehearsal generated using rehearsal and is recorded, and according to Emergency Preparedness effectiveness assessment index and answers
Anxious effectiveness assessment index carries out assessment marking to rehearsal result, obtains assessment report and for output;
Using mobile system and digitlization program management and drilling system, risk hidden danger monitoring system, pre-warning management system,
Emergent assessment system is connected, and exports related data to the moving emergency equipment of showing interface layer.
(3) database:For actual data storage and search;In the present embodiment, database include basic database,
Event database, prediction scheme storehouse and model library.The basic database stores all basic datas of electric power netting safe running, packet
Include main wiring diagram, device data, the operation time limit, operating parameter etc.;The event database is related to safe operation for recording
Event;The prediction scheme storehouse is for storing all emergency preplans and realizing digital management;The model library is for storing correlation
Mathematical operation model, for call;
(4) infrastructural support layer, infrastructural support layer include server and storage and backup system and comprehensive command system, institute
It states infrastructural support layer to be connected with database, service application layer and showing interface layer, for providing the operation of whole system
Infrastructural support.Infrastructural support layer includes server and storage and backup system, further includes comprehensive command dispatching system.
(5) basic environment layer, basic environment layer include moving emergency platform, control room, duty room and equipment machine room,
Operation hardware environment for providing system-based is supported.

In a particular application,
(1) it logs in:It is realized by following steps:The present invention is managed collectively mobile device user log-on message by the ends PC,
The offline user file that mobile device user authentication password and user affiliated function are generated by the ends PC is come certification, in PC computers
End, by OS2 system typings user's name, password and affiliated function, generates encrypted user's off-line files.User is literary offline
Part is bundled in mobile platform installation procedure and is installed in mobile device.In mobile device end, into when program login authentication,
According to the account of interface input and password, the data of the user's off-line files generated with the ends PC carry out comparison certification, certification success
It can login.
(2) wiring diagram is shown:The management to regional electric network wiring scheme is provided in computer end.The basic letter of area power grid figure
Breath includes:The information such as organization, attachment.It is literary offline to be generated by OS2 system typing wiring diagrams for wiring diagram in PC computer ends
Part.Wiring diagram off-line files are bundled in mobile platform installation procedure and are installed in mobile device.In mobile device end, read
The wiring diagram off-line files for taking the ends PC to generate are showed with list mode and are consulted for user.
(3) emergency preplan inquiry and displaying:Emergency preplan includes " provincial company prediction scheme " and " department's prediction scheme ".Provincial company prediction scheme
It is split according to file catalogue depth, with tree structure displaying for checking;Department's prediction scheme only shows the prediction scheme stage where single department
Detailed content.It is imported by OS2 systems respectively in " provincial company prediction scheme " and " department's prediction scheme " typing prediction scheme in PC computer ends
Emergency preplan attachment generates emergency preplan off-line files.Emergency preplan off-line files are bundled in mobile platform installation procedure
And it is installed in mobile device.
In mobile device end, the emergency preplan off-line files that the ends PC generate are read, all answer is shown in a manner of tabulation
Anxious prediction scheme.Provincial company emergency preplan is clicked, each nodal information is checked with tree structure;Department's emergency preplan is clicked, with emergent
Prediction scheme and the corresponding emergency preplan information of user affiliated function filtering displaying.Attachment is clicked, can check entire emergency preplan document.
(5) inquiry of system emergency disposal method and displaying:In PC computer ends, pass through OS2 system input system emergency disposals
Scheme, import system emergency disposal scheme attachment generate system emergency disposal method off-line files.System emergency disposal method
Off-line files are bundled in mobile platform installation procedure and are installed in mobile device.
In mobile device end, the system emergency disposal method off-line files that the ends PC generate, the exhibition in a manner of list query are read
Show that system emergency disposal method information, selection system emergency disposal scheme can consult attachment documents.
(6) emergency drilling inquiry and displaying:It is imported emergent by OS2 system typing emergency drilling data in PC computer ends
Attachment is drilled, emergency drilling off-line files are generated.Emergency drilling off-line files are bundled in mobile platform installation procedure and are pacified
It is attached in mobile device, in mobile device end, reads the emergency drilling off-line files that the ends PC generate, shown in a manner of list query
Center emergency disposal scheme information clicks center emergency disposal scheme, can consult attachment documents.
(7) emergency training inquiry and displaying:It is imported emergent by OS2 system typing emergency training data in PC computer ends
Attachment is trained, emergency training off-line files are generated.Emergency training off-line files are bundled in mobile platform installation procedure and are pacified
It is attached in mobile device.In mobile device end, the emergency training off-line files that the ends PC generate are read, are shown in a manner of list query
Emergency training information, clicks emergency training, can consult attachment documents.
